A study was conducted to analyze the temperature dependence of the Soret band of different metal-octaethylporphyrins dissolved in the glass-forming mixture isopentane/ethyl ether. Resonance Raman and low-temperature optical absorption spectroscopies were utilized in the study. Experimental results indicated that the metal-octaethylporphyrins supported several types of motions. These include high and low-frequency harmonic vibrations and anharmonic motions.
